Role of Tryptase Levels in Patients With Stable Coronary Artery Disease.
Sponsor: University of Thessaly
View on ClinicalTrials.gov
Summary
The aim of this study is to measure the levels of serum tryptase and correlate them with the severity of coronary artery disease in study population. In addition, it will evaluate the usability of tryptase levels as a prognostic biomarker for future cardiovascular events.
Official title: Investigation of the Role and Prognostic Value of Tryptase in Patients With Stable Coronary Artery Disease
